Frequently Asked Questions

What is the protection level of the Premier Body Armor Backpack Panel?

The Premier Body Armor Backpack Panel is rated NIJ Level IIIA. This means it is designed to stop common handgun rounds such as 9mm, .40 caliber, and .45 ACP, but it is not rated for rifle rounds like 5.56 NATO.

Are Premier Body Armor Backpack Panels safe to travel with on airplanes?

Yes, the Premier Body Armor Backpack Panels are described as 'TSA Approved,' indicating they meet the security requirements for carry-on luggage according to the Transportation Security Administration.

How is the Premier Body Armor Backpack Panel installed?

Installation is straightforward: the panel is inserted into a dedicated compartment or sleeve within a compatible backpack, such as the 'Ready Pack' shown. It should lie flat and not impede the backpack's functionality.

What kind of threats are these backpack armor panels effective against?

These panels are primarily effective against common handgun threats. They are presented as a practical 'hedge' against the most frequent violent encounters involving firearms, particularly in environments where carrying traditional firearms may be restricted.
